B23Q - Details
Details, components, or accessories for machine tools, e.g. arrangements for copying or controlling ; machine tools in general characterised by the construction of particular details or components; combinations or associations of metal-working machines, not directed to a particular result. 5,906 US utility patents granted 2015–2025, with the leading assignees and year-by-year grant trajectory.

How B23Q's grant cadence moved
Between 2020–2024, B23Q recorded 2,626 grants versus 2,601 in 2015–2019 (+1% equal-window velocity). Across complete years, output peaked in 2019 at 694 grants and bottomed in 2015 at 422 (+64% peak-over-trough). Lead assignee Fanuc Corporation holds 6.4% of the class ; the top three share 9.5%.
Leaderboard read
B23Q concentration, lead at 6.4%
Fanuc Corporation leads this historical grant record at 6.4% of B23Q - foreign corporation assignees hold 78% of class grants (2,589 of 3,333). Figures describe granted US utility patents in this CPC subclass, not current investment or legal strength.

Where B23Q sits inside B23
Among 9 subclasses in B23 (Machine TOOLS; Metal-working NOT Otherwise Provided FOR), B23Q ranks #3 and holds 12.4% of the parent class's 47,646 recorded grants. Sibling chips below are the other subclasses in the same parent class, not the nationwide volume/lead-share peers further down.
